MarkJames is looking for a Customer Service Advisor based in Perth, Scotland. This is a hybrid role requiring 37 hours of work per week. The successful candidate will be the first point of contact for customers and handle inbound inquiries efficiently.
Candidates should have previous customer service experience, strong communication skills, and a proactive mindset. This position offers opportunities for skill development and the chance to be part of a supportive team in a fast-paced environ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at MarkJames ?
✨Know the Company
Before your interview, take some time to research MarkJames. Understand their values, mission, and what they offer in terms of customer service. This will help you tailor your answers and show that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Since previous customer service experience is a must, be ready to discuss specific examples from your past roles. Think about situations where you handled inquiries efficiently or resolved issues proactively.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ses.
✨Demonstrate Communication Skills
As a Customer Service Advisor, strong communication skills are key. Practice speaking clearly and confidently about your experiences. You might even want to do a mock interview with a friend to get comfortable articulating your thoughts.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! This shows your interest and helps you gauge if the role is right for you. Consider asking about the team dynamics, opportunities for skill development, or how success is measured in this position.
